Output 543ea69e84439bb3e84337eac98e6dbc38764970b21647a0dd01b0024f75387f:6

value
25000000
script pubkey
OP_0 OP_PUSHBYTES_20 e3cbbe23cdcecab751e5f7fc774636961e5e98d8
address
bc1qu09mug7dem9tw5097l78w33kjc09axxc3c9fwn
transaction
543ea69e84439bb3e84337eac98e6dbc38764970b21647a0dd01b0024f75387f
spent
true